Associate’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 21% of health sciences & services associate’s degrees went to men and 79% went to women.

UCNJ Union College of Union County, New Jersey gender breakdown of Health Sciences & Services Associate's degree grads The majority of health sciences & services associate’s degree graduates at UCNJ Union College of Union County, New Jersey are Hispanic or Latino. Approximately 44%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from UCNJ Union College of Union County, New Jersey with a associate’s in health sciences & services.

Ethnic diversity of Health Sciences & Services majors at UCNJ Union College of Union County, New Jersey
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 5
Black or African American 40
Hispanic or Latino 50
White 9
Non-Resident Aliens 3
Other Races 6

Health Services/Allied Health/Health Sciences, General (Associate’s)

UCNJ Union College of Union County, New Jersey conferred 113 associate’s completions in health services/allied health/health sciences, general in the latest year of data — 79% to women and 21% to men. The largest share of these graduates were Hispanic or Latino (44%).
